Purple

The color #C78EC8 is a purple that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 199, 142, 200 and HSL values of 299°, 35%, 67%.

Complementary Colors for #C78EC8

The complementary color for #C78EC8 is #8EC88D.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#C78EC8

The analogous colors for #C78EC8 are #AA8DC8 and #C88DAC.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#C78EC8

The triadic colors for #C78EC8 are #C8C78D and #8DC8C7.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.

Shades of #C78EC8

These are the darker variations of #C78EC8.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#9F72A0 and #775578. This progression shows how #C78EC8 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.

Tints of #C78EC8

Tints are created by adding white to the original color, like #D2A5D3 and #DDBBDE. This progression shows how #C78EC8. lightens from left to right, creating softer variations of the original color.
